Women's Basketball Takes Down the Bobcats on Senior Night

MOUNT OLIVE, North Carolina - The University of Mount Olive women's basketball team defeated the Bobcats of Lees-McRae College 66-36 on Saturday. This win takes the Trojans to 16-3 overall and 14-3 in Conference. It was also senior day for  Ayonna Cotten, Ivanda Hudjakova, Azariah Fields, Sherry Johnson, and Shanice Gordon who were honored before the contest.

INSIDE THE SCORE
UMO took and early 5-2 lead of the Bobcats to open the first quarter of play. After two Bobcat free throws the Trojan lead shrank to two with 2:26 remaining. Mount Olive found their momentum and closed out the first quarter with a five-point lead 16-11. 

The Trojan momentum did not stop in the first quarter as they extended their lead to eight with 8:46 remaining. A jump shot from Asia Smith put the Trojans ahead by 10 21-11. The Bobcats had no answer for the Trojans as UMO took a 15-point lead to close out the first half of the contest. 

The Bobcats came into the third quarter decreasing the Trojan lead to eight with 8:19 remaining. Mount Olive did not stop their press as they increased their lead to 17 49-32 with 3:39 remaining. UMO closed out the third quarter with a 21-point lead 53-32. 

The fourth and final quarter of the contest was all about UMO as they took an early run increasing their lead to 23. Lees-McRae could not find an answer for the Trojans as UMO took the 30-point victory 66-36. 

MOUNT OLIVE LEADERS

Ayonna Cotton led the Trojans with 14 points, while Azariah Fields took home 12 points and seven rebounds. 

BOBCATS LEADERS

The Bobcats were led by Destiny Johnson with 15 points.
